The project is finished, rendered and uploading to MEGA right now. After that it'll go up on MediaFire, then I'll update the OP and send you all the links. I'm really excited to share this with you guys; it looks terrific.

The file is pretty large and will probably take a long time to upload, but the plus side to that is it's only slightly lower quality (technically speaking, like in terms of bitrate) than the Media Blasters Blu-ray. I got turned on to MakeMKV and stream extraction/remuxing shortly before I began actively working on the project and learned how to get MP4s from Blu-rays without any additional compression, which means that this edit is not just at a higher resolution than the Godzilla 1985 edit, but also far higher in all-around quality. Some nice, healthy, visible grain, far fewer artifacts, the whole nine yards. You can expect similar results from the 1080p Godzilla 1985, when that's done and released.

Glad you enjoyed it! This project actually only took me a few days once I actually started working on it; the actual editing and syncing the Blu-ray material to the VHS bootleg source only took me a few hours. The credits and such were more difficult and a lot more time-consuming. All told, though, this didn't take me nearly as long or as much work as Godzilla 1985 did.
